Default Connection issues

Ok, i am trying to run a server off my laptop which is also behind a router, now i have started the server and the only way for me to log in is under the 127.0.0.1 ip but cannot log in to the 192.168.1.104 and i tryed the port forwarding think on my lynksis but still i cannot log into the 192.168.1.104 address and what happens when i try to log in to it is i type in the password and it goes to what would happen if there is no server there or if the server was shut down. im sure this is to deal with either the port forwarding which i could have done wrong or the serverlist script, which i also could have done wrong i was wandering if someone could help me with this. iv started many many servers that were on actual servers that wernt behind a router. Myabe this i might have to do something different because im running it on a laptop. the laptop is quite compatible, with 2g's, dual processsor, so on... if you guys need any more information to anaylze this problem ill be right here watching the forums all day. so if anyone could please help me. In your ServerList.cs file, the line that says:
Code:
public static readonly string Address = null;
should be changed to your public internet IP address (in quotes)... like so:
Code:
public static readonly string Address = "12.34.56.78";
To find out your public IP address, you can use a site like whatismyip.com and it will tell you your current public IP address. However, if you do not have a static public IP, you may want to either inquire with your ISP about getting one, or you could sign up with a dynamic DNS service like no-ip.com.

That's the first thing I see off hand... if you have further troubles after doing the above, just post again and we can see what we can do to help you further.
